Rashes on skin
I shifted 20days back to a different place. After 2,3 days i got some itching and then it went bad and i had red rashes on my arms, hands, legs and foot . I went to a physician and he diagnosed me with chicken pox and gave me some medicines and calamil solution for the rashes. But it discovered that i didnt have chicken pox .So i stopped applying calamil solution and then again my rashes and itching came back. I even changed my mattress but it all went in vain. Now,i just want to know is it any kind of allergic reaction like bed bugs or insect bites or any serious medical condition. FYI i dont have any rash or itching besides my hands and legs . You are probably suffering from what Dermatologist call urticaria. Common causes are food allergy, infection or drugs taken for some condition. It presents with itching resulting in formation of red rashes which we call hives or wheals. Although in most cases cause remains unknown in spite of a thorough search. It can be symptomatically treated with antihistamines so that you do not get any new hives. The treatment should be prolonged until it resolves which usually takes 1 to 6 months.
